Icebreaker Toolkit: Openers That Actually Start Conversations

If you feel stuck staring at a profile, start simple: notice one specific detail and ask an easy follow-up. A short, curious question invites a reply; long paragraphs and vague compliments do not.

Adaptable opener patterns

  • Profile hook + quick question: "I see you love road trips—what’s the best snack you never leave home without?"
  • Observation + choice prompt: "Your photos look like you hike a lot—coffee or post-hike pizza to celebrate a summit?"
  • Gentle challenge: "You mentioned loving sci-fi—recommend one book that would convert a skeptic?"
  • Micro story + invite: "I tried paddleboarding once and face-planted—any tips for a less dramatic next time?"

Keep it low-pressure

Avoid opening with intense topics (ex relationships, marriage, politics) or statements that put someone on the spot. Use questions that are easy to answer in one sentence so people can respond without feeling scrutinized. Examples: "Which weekend ritual do you look forward to most?" or "Morning person or snooze-button loyalist?"

How to skip bland, forced, or copy-paste messages

  • Don't lead with "Hey" or generic compliments. Instead, add a detail: "Hey—your dog is adorable, what’s their name?"
  • Avoid overused lines that sound rehearsed. Personalize a short part of your opener to show you read their profile.
  • Keep compliments specific and honest. Replace "You’re gorgeous" with "Your sunset photo is amazing—where was that taken?"

Light callbacks to keep momentum

When they reply, mirror part of their answer and add a follow-up that keeps it moving: "No way, you love jazz too? Who’s a must-listen?" or "That hike sounds great—what’s one trail you always recommend?" Small echoes of their words build rapport without pressure.

One-minute checklist before you hit send

  1. Is this about them or just about getting a reaction? Prefer questions about their interests.
  2. Could it be answered quickly? If yes, it’s low-pressure.
  3. Is it personalized? Add one detail from their profile.
  4. Is the tone friendly and curious, not intense? Dial down anything heavy.

Use these patterns as templates, not scripts. A little specificity and genuine curiosity make your first message feel human, not copy-paste — and that’s the best way to start a real conversation on Mingle2.
